Kempten city criterion on a well-known circuit

Kempten - If the Allgäu Festival Week did not return to the city center, this year at least the traditional city criterion of the RSC Kempten could take place on the tried and tested circuit around Bodmanstrasse. This year, the well-known city criterion with its one-kilometer circuit was also the last qualifying run for the German championship.

Those in charge of the RSC were able to win the newly crowned Olympic champion Lisa Brennauer from Durach as a special guest, who gave the starting signal for the elite amateur race. Around 150 riders took part in this year's cycling criterion. The races were in three different classes, the juniors in the age groups U15, U17 and U19 (25 kilometers each), as well as the amateurs (60 kilometers) and the elite amateurs (70 kilometers). The latter two races also served as the final qualifying races for the final of the German Criteria Championship in Gießen at the end of August.

The permitted number of 200 spectators was achieved despite adverse weather conditions.

On behalf of Mayor Thomas Kiechle, the city council's sports officer, Thomas Landerer, opened the traditional cycling event on Sunday afternoon.

The placements of the five individual races: U15: 1st place Linus Schmid, 2nd place Nico Wollenberg, 3rd place Tim Haase |

U17: 1st place Julius Gindhart, 2nd place Moritz Eisele, 3rd place Samuel Schulz |

U19: 1st place Mikolaj Rybicki, 2nd place Jan Rinklef, 3rd place Linus Vogel |

Amateurs: 1st place Dominic Klemme, 2nd place Ludwig Stadler, 3rd place Max Engel |

Elite amateurs: 1st place Dario Rapps, 2nd place Fabian Danner, 3rd place Michael Wasserab.
